Highest Education Level

Veterinary Technicians in New York off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
31.3%
Associate's Degree
27.5%
High School or GED
20.1%
Vocational Degree or Certification
9.2%
Master's Degree
4.0%
Doctorate Degree
3.8%
Some College
2.7%
Some High School
1.4%
